Installation and Maintenance Factors



Comparing the installation and maintenance considerations between solar drinking water heating systems and boiler systems provides valuable insights in to the long-term practicality of each option.



When considering system compatibility, solar water heating system systems require specific roof orientations and unobstructed sunshine, while boiler systems are generally more adaptable to various setups. The installation timeline for solar drinking water heating systems could be longer due to the need for mounting solar panels and connecting the system to the water heater. Conversely, boiler systems routinely have a quicker set up process since they're even more standardized within their setup.



In conditions of maintenance, solar drinking water heating systems may necessitate periodic bank checks for leakages, pump malfunctions, or nutrient accumulation in the pipes, which can be even more labor-intensive.



On the other hand, boiler systems might need regular servicing to guarantee peak performance and protection. Understanding the differences in installation timelines and maintenance requirements might help you make an educated decision predicated on your specific needs and choices.



Environmental Impact Assessment



For an in-depth evaluation of the environmental impact, it's necessary to assess the carbon footprint and energy performance of solar water heating systems versus boiler systems.



Solar water heating systems have a markedly lower carbon footprint in comparison to traditional boiler systems. By harnessing energy from renewable resources such as for example sunlight, solar drinking water heaters reduce the reliance on non-renewable energy sources, therefore lowering greenhouse gas emissions. This makes them a far more environmentally friendly choice for heating drinking water in home or commercial settings.



Boiler systems, on the other hand, typically rely on fossil fuels like gas or oil, which contribute to higher carbon emissions. Despite improvements in boiler technology to boost efficiency and reduce emissions, they still lag behind solar drinking water heating systems relating to environmental impact.



When taking into consideration the environmental impact, deciding on a solar drinking water heating system may align with sustainability goals through the use of clean, renewable energy resources and lowering overall carbon emissions.

Suitability for Different Home Needs



With varying household needs, the choice between solar water heating systems and boiler systems depends upon factors such as for example water usage patterns, space availability, and energy performance requirements.



When considering household size, solar drinking water heating systems are perfect for smaller sized households with lower hot drinking water needs. Conversely, boiler systems could be more suitable for bigger households where warm water usage is definitely higher.



Climate circumstances also play an important function in determining the best option system. In areas with ample sunlight, solar water heating systems can be impressive and energy-efficient. However, in colder climates where sunshine may be limited, boiler systems may be a more reliable choice to guarantee consistent warm water supply.



It's essential to evaluate your particular household requirements, including the quantity of occupants, warm water usage practices, available space for installation, as well as the prevailing weather conditions, to create the best decision between solar drinking water heating and boiler systems.
